Knight LK-93
« on: April 15, 2012, 08:14:38 PM »
-I thought I was buying a knight wolverine off gunbroker awhile back and got it and it looks like a wolverine, but on the barrel is stamped lk-93? it has a #11 nipple. Will I be able to convert the nipple to a musket cap? Are the parts the same on a lk-93 and a wolverine? Any info would be much appreciated!

Re: Knight LK-93
« Reply #2 on: April 16, 2012, 06:50:48 AM »
The lk93 is a wolverine, also the same as the big horn for parts yes you can put a musket nip in it
